 Review comment:
   I will rename the method but leave the code as is. It was intentionally written that way so that we only do a single lookup on the happy path. The default implementation of `putIfAbsent` is just syntactic sugar for separate get/put calls. While the HashMap _implementation_ of this method is indeed more efficient in this regard this is an implementation detail.
